    Not being able to sell

    One of the biggest fears among entrepreneurs is not being able to sell their businesses once they decide to do so. Some businesses stay on the market for months or even years without qualified buyers showing interest. This can be a severe issue for entrepreneurs struggling financially, which is a significant portion at this point. Other issues that could make long stints on the market problematic include family problems, health concerns, and simple burnout.

    Setting the right price

    For most people, items they create with their own hands are invaluable. When it comes to a business, all the time, effort, thought, and physical labor that went into building the company certainly ramps up its emotional value. Unfortunately, those aspects don’t necessarily factor into the market value of a business, and that could make setting an acceptable price incredibly difficult. Finding that balance between overpricing and selling themselves short isn’t easy for entrepreneurs, especially in a fluctuating market where property values constantly rise and fall.

    Legal problems

    Any number of legal problems could arise when selling a business. These might include sensitive information being leaked to the wrong people, which could bring about lawsuits, employee disputes, and problems with making a sale. At the same time, liabilities, intellectual property, and a long list of other factors enter the mix. It’s no wonder potential legal concerns cause so much anxiety among entrepreneurs who are considering selling their businesses.
